site stats

Field symbol table declaration

WebJul 22, 2009 · field-symbols: type any table, type any, type any. parameters:pa_itab type dd02l-tabname default 'SPFLI'. start-of-selection. create data ref_itab type standard table of (pa_itab) with non-unique default key. assign ref_itab->* … Please enable Javascript to run the app. Web2. That's not quite how a data reference works. A data reference has to be typed, but you type it at run time. data: ref_data type ref to data. data: itable type it_table. "you access the data in a data reference via a field symbol field-symbols: type any. create data ref_data type it_table. assign ref_data->* to . = itable.

How to set dynamic key for READ TABLE? - Stack Overflow

WebNov 17, 2024 · 1 In a method I have a reference to a table that was declared like this: DATA: tabname TYPE tabname, dref TYPE REF TO data, FIELD-SYMBOLS: TYPE ANY TABLE. CREATE DATA dref TYPE TABLE OF (tabname). ASSIGN dref->* TO . SELECT * FROM (tabname) UP TO 5 ROWS INTO TABLE . How do I create a … WebSAP ABAP 7.51 Inline Declaration make it possible to define field-symbols on the fly. There is no need to write a separate line for field-symbol declaration. This construct also helps to reduce lines of code. Sample … pork products settlement https://madebytaramae.com

Part 1 – Introduction to Field Symbols - SAP

WebThe assigned table row is cast to the type of the field symbol. The same exceptions can be raised here as with ASSIGN. An inline declaration FIELD-SYMBOL(), where a field symbol with the row type of the internal table is declared. The inline declaration cannot be specified after the addition CASTING. WebA field symbol is a pointer. A pointer is a data object that knows the memory address of a different object and allows you to manipulate that object. In the case of internal tables, … WebSep 15, 2024 · REFERENCE INTO reference ), the field-symbol points directly at the table line. You can change it, and those changes are applied directly to the table. LOOP AT itab ASSIGNING . -betrh = -betrw * exchange_rate. ENDLOOP. pork quality grades

ABAP tips: Typed inline field symbol declaration SAP Blogs

Category:abap - Correct way of using TYPE REF TO data? - Stack Overflow

Tags:Field symbol table declaration

Field symbol table declaration

How to set dynamic key for READ TABLE? - Stack Overflow

WebApr 12, 2024 · Table types in Modern ABAP inline declaration. (Inline declaration - new way of declaring variables, field symbols, Internal tables on the fly) The data type of the new data object is constructed ... WebOct 23, 2007 · this will be very general: FIELD-SYMBOLS : TYPE ANY TABLE. or to do like a specific table from your program FIELD-SYMBOLS : TYPE …

Field symbol table declaration

Did you know?

WebMar 22, 2012 · I am having a problem to assign a field symbol to a table type: DATA: lt_bapiadtel TYPE TABLE OF bapiadtel, lt_BAPIADSMTP TYPE TABLE OF BAPIADSMTP. FIELD-SYMBOLS: TYPE bapiadtel, TYPE BAPIADSMTP. ASSIGN lt_bapiadtel to . -telephone = -fld5. WebSep 15, 2024 · Additionally (local) field symbols can only be declared inside a procedure (and not e.g. as an instance member), and as such the lifetime of a field symbol is …

WebSep 20, 2024 · The inline data declarations are available from ABAP release 7.40. Declaring data inline means, declaring the data variables, tables, field symbols, etc. in the first statement where they are used as an operand. In the below example, the variable lv_number_of_authors is first declared and then used in the following statement. WebA declaration expression with the declaration operator FIELD-SYMBOL declares a field symbol to which a memory area is assigned in the current operand position. The …

WebDeclaration To declare a Field-Symbol the keyword FIELD-SYMBOLS must be used. Types can be generic ( ANY [... TABLE]) to handle a wide variety of variables. FIELD-SYMBOLS: TYPE any, "generic TYPE kna1. "non-generic Assigning Field-Symbols are unassigned on declaration, which means that they are pointing to … WebMay 4, 2007 · end of line . Data: lt_fcat type slis_t_fieldcat_alv. data: s_fcat type line of slis_t_fielcat_alv. *Internal table Declaration. DATA: IT_final like table of line with header line. *Field Symbol declaration. FIELD-SYMBOLS: LIKE LINE OF IT_final. **select option Declaration. selection-screen begin of block block.

WebMar 7, 2024 · Inline Declarations ( Keyword : Field-Symbol ) You can now declare and assign field symbols on the fly as well. Have a look at below image on how to use inline declaration for Field...

WebJan 19, 2024 · You declared that the field symbol is of unknown type ( ANY, i.e. the exact type is known only at run time), so the compiler can't be sure that the mentioned … sharpe song over the hills and far awayWebSep 19, 2016 · In the same way that you no longer need DATA declarations for table work areas, you also no longer need FIELD-SYMBOL declarations for the (common) situations in which you want to change the data in the work area while looping through an internal table. In ABAP 7.4, if you want to use field symbols for the work area, then the syntax is … pork products onlineWebJul 22, 2009 · In this case you need to append all your where condition line by line in to WHERE. 5. To fill this dynamic internal table using ASSIGN COMPONENT … sharpes of aberdeen the gordon fly rodWebMar 18, 2013 · field-symbols: type standard table, type mara. Here we have defined a table containing no structure and with structure MARA. Assign : Note for field symbols just defining does … sharpes pryor okWebA declaration expression with the declaration operator FIELD-SYMBOL declares a field symbol to which a memory area is assigned in the current operand position. The declared field symbol is visible statically in the program from the location FIELD-SYMBOL () and is valid in the current context. pork quality assurance manualWebInline declaration of a field symbol and two variables moff and mlen in a LOOP and their later reuse in a different loop. At first glance, it appears that the declarations are only valid in the first loop and only conditionally, but they are valid for the whole method and unconditionally. METHOD demo_method. IF i_tab1 IS NOT INITIAL. pork products in the philippinesWebApr 5, 2024 · Declaring field symbols Syntax: "Declaring field symbols using the FIELD-SYMBOLS statement "and providing a complete/generic type "Examples for complete types FIELD-SYMBOLS: TYPE i , TYPE zdemo_abap_fli, TYPE LINE OF some_table_type, LIKE some_data_object. pork products in lovenox